New Guidance Documents
In September 2025, the FDA released 16 new guidance documents, including 2 guidelines focused on the medical devices.

- Essilor Stellest (DEN250016) - 150 review days
The FDA has authorized marketing of Essilor Stellest spectacle lenses by EssilorLuxottica, allowing the first eyeglass lenses capable of slowing pediatric myopia progression to be sold in the U.S. The lenses were approved through the FDA’s de novo premarket review pathway after being granted breakthrough device designation in April 2021. The approval was based on clinical study data that showed a 71% reduction in spherical equivalent refraction and a 53% reduction in eye elongation at 24 months, according to the FDA. While there were no serious adverse events, some study participants reported blurs and halos.
- Biolinq Shine Autonomous Time-in-Range Microsensor (DEN240080) - 270 review days
Initially marketed to people with type 2 diabetes who are not dependent on insulin, Biolinq Shine is the first wearable biosensor integrating glucose, activity, and sleep information in a single device with autonomous operation. A patch on the forearm provides real-time glucose feedback through a primary color-coded LED display, visible with or without a phone. Additional insights, such as activity and sleep trends, are available through a mobile app.
- KMT2A Breakapart FISH Probe Kit PDx (CDA-LPH013) (DEN240067) - 301 review days
US FDA has granted De Novo Classification Request for the CytoCell® KMT2A Breakapart FISH Probe Kit PDx as a companion diagnostic (CDx) for Syndax's first-in-class menin inhibitor, REVUFORJ® (revumenib). Revuforj is FDA approved for the treatment of relapsed or refractory (R/R) acute leukaemia with a lysine methyltransferase 2A gene (KMT2A) translocation in adult and paediatric patients one year and older.
